Sourcing Guide for Eco-Solvent Vehicle Wrap Materials

Technical Specifications and Material Composition

When sourcing eco-solvent vehicle wrap materials, the primary focus must be on the underlying film structure and its compatibility with digital printing processes. The core material for these applications is Polyvinyl Chloride (PVC), which serves as the substrate for the adhesive and ink layers. Buyers should verify that the film thickness falls within the observed range of 60 to 160 microns, with 80 and 120 microns being common specifications for general vehicle applications. Thinner films, such as 60 or 70 microns, offer higher conformability for complex curves, while thicker options like 120 or 160 microns provide enhanced durability and scratch resistance for long-term outdoor exposure.

The adhesive system is equally critical. The supply chain data indicates a variety of adhesive types, including permanent and removable options, with specific formulations described as solvent-based removable acrylic. The tack level can range from high to low, allowing buyers to select materials based on the intended service life of the wrap. For vehicle applications, the adhesive color is typically available in clear, grey, black, or white, which can influence the visual appearance of the printed graphic, particularly on lighter-colored vehicles. The release paper, or liner, supporting the adhesive usually comes in weights of 100, 120, or 140 GSM silicon paper, ensuring smooth application without tearing or residue.

Surface finish is another key technical differentiator. The market offers matte, glossy, and high-glossy finishes, each affecting the final aesthetic and light reflection properties of the vehicle wrap. Additionally, some specialized variants may feature textured surfaces or specific properties like color-changing capabilities and anti-scratch functions. The ink compatibility is a vital technical constraint; the material must support eco-solvent inks, alongside other types such as solvent, latex, UV, pigment, and dye. This flexibility ensures that the wrap can be printed using various digital printing technologies without compromising adhesion or color vibrancy.

Compliance, Certification, and Performance Standards

In the absence of specific supplier-provided certification documents, buyers must approach compliance verification with a rigorous, evidence-based mindset. While the source data does not list specific third-party certifications like ISO or UL, it does reference a standard length of 50 to 100 meters and specific width configurations. Buyers should request documentation confirming that the PVC film meets international standards for outdoor durability, particularly regarding UV resistance and weatherability. The observed warranty period of 2 to 3 years suggests a baseline expectation for performance, but this should be treated as a supplier claim requiring validation through independent testing or verified case studies.

Performance claims such as "waterproof" and "no glue left" after removal are common in this category. However, these attributes should be verified through practical testing rather than accepted solely based on product descriptions. For vehicle wraps, the conformability of the film is a critical compliance metric for installation success. The data notes excellent conformability to flat, simple, and moderate compound curves, which is essential for wrapping complex vehicle body panels without excessive stretching or bubbling. Buyers should verify that the material does not change color during the stretching process, a feature highlighted in the product advantages, to ensure the integrity of the graphic design.

Standardization of dimensions is another area requiring attention. The observed standard widths include 0.914m, 1.07m, 1.27m, 1.37m, and 1.52m (equivalent to 36", 42", 50", 54", and 60"). The standard length is typically 50 meters, though some variations exist. When evaluating a supplier, buyers must confirm that the roll dimensions match these standard specifications to ensure compatibility with existing printing and cutting equipment. Any deviation from these standard widths or lengths could result in material waste or the need for specialized machinery, impacting the overall procurement efficiency.

Cost Drivers and Pricing Dynamics

The pricing for eco-solvent vehicle wrap materials is influenced by a complex interplay of factors, including material thickness, adhesive technology, and surface finish. The observed price range in the market spans from $0.15 to $450, a variance that reflects the difference between basic vinyl sheets and premium, multi-year warranty films. The cost is not linear; a jump from 80-micron to 120-micron film may result in a disproportionate increase in price due to the higher material density and enhanced durability. Similarly, specialized features such as color-changing properties or anti-scratch coatings will command a premium over standard matte or glossy finishes.

Minimum Order Quantity (MOQ) is a significant driver of unit cost. The observed MOQ range is vast, extending from 1 roll to 5000 units. For small-scale operations or prototyping, an MOQ of 1 roll allows for low-risk testing, though the per-unit cost will be higher. Conversely, large fleet operators or high-volume printing shops can leverage bulk purchasing to reduce the cost per square meter. The supplier type, identified as a direct factory, suggests that buyers may have the opportunity to negotiate better pricing by cutting out intermediaries, provided they can meet the volume requirements.

Packaging and logistics also contribute to the total cost of ownership. The product is typically shipped in carton packaging, which must be robust enough to prevent damage during transit. The origin of the product, noted as Shanghai, implies specific shipping routes and potential tariffs that buyers must factor into their budget. Additionally, the availability of samples, such as A4 pieces or 2-5 meter sample rolls, allows buyers to assess quality before committing to a large order, though these samples may carry a separate cost or require a minimum purchase value.

Typical Applications and Usage Scenarios

Eco-solvent vehicle wraps are versatile materials designed for a wide array of applications beyond simple vehicle decoration. The primary use case is vehicle decals, where the material is applied to cars, trucks, buses, and commercial fleets to create branding or advertising messages. The high adhesiveness and flexibility of the PVC film make it suitable for covering complex curves and edges without lifting or bubbling. The material is also extensively used for safety signage, where the durability and weather resistance are critical for maintaining visibility in outdoor environments.

Product labeling and outdoor advertising represent other significant application areas. The ability to print high-resolution graphics using eco-solvent inks allows for detailed branding on product packaging or large-format outdoor billboards. Decorative stickers are another common use, where the aesthetic appeal of the surface finish, such as high-gloss or matte, plays a crucial role. The material's compatibility with various ink types, including UV and latex, expands its utility to include indoor signage and short-term promotional displays.

The "Custom Sticker" attribute highlights the material's adaptability for bespoke applications. Whether for personal vehicle customization or specialized industrial labeling, the ability to customize color, size, and finish allows buyers to meet specific client requirements. The "Dry Stick" application method indicates that the material is designed for direct application without the need for wet installation techniques, streamlining the workflow for installers. This feature is particularly valuable in time-sensitive projects where quick turnaround is essential.

Supplier Evaluation and Sourcing Strategy

Evaluating suppliers for eco-solvent vehicle wraps requires a focus on their operational capabilities and product consistency. The data identifies the supplier type as a "Direct Factory," which is a positive indicator for supply chain transparency and cost efficiency. Buyers should verify the factory's location, with Shanghai being a noted origin, to assess logistics feasibility and potential lead times. A direct factory relationship often implies better control over quality control processes and the ability to offer customization services, such as specific roll widths or adhesive types.

When assessing a potential supplier, buyers should examine their product range and technical specifications. The availability of multiple film types, including monomeric, polymeric, and cast PVC, indicates a supplier's ability to cater to different market segments. The presence of various adhesive options, such as high tack or low tack, and different release paper weights suggests a mature production line capable of handling diverse requirements. Buyers should also look for evidence of consistent quality in the product models, such as the OV1101 or OV3085, which may serve as reference points for standard offerings.

Sample requests are a critical step in the supplier evaluation process. The ability to obtain A4 pieces or 2-5 meter sample rolls allows buyers to test the material's printability, adhesion, and durability firsthand. This practical testing phase helps validate the supplier's claims regarding features like "easy to stretch" and "no glue left." Buyers should also inquire about the supplier's capacity to handle custom orders, as the data confirms that customization is available. This flexibility is essential for buyers with unique project requirements that deviate from standard specifications.
